Mechanistic Attention Guidance for Agent Memory Refinement

Existing self-evolving memory systems mainly improve agent memory based on textual outputs, such as task trajectories and reflections. However, this text-based paradigm rarely incorporates internal mechanistic signals, leaving how retrieved memory is actually utilized during task execution underexplored. This limitation can lead to unreliable error attribution and hallucinated memory modifications. In this work, we show that retrieval-head attention provides a mechanistic signal for revealing segment-level memory utilization. By aggregating attention over memory segments and decision steps, we construct a context utilization matrix that exposes recurring memory-use patterns and indicates corresponding refinement strategies. Building on this observation, we propose Attention-Guided Memory Refinement (AGMR), a framework that uses utilization patterns revealed by attention to guide targeted segment-level memory updates. AGMR corrects or enhances memory for failed executions, simplifies memory for successful executions, and verifies each update through re-execution. Experiments on interactive decision-making benchmarks show that AGMR improves both task performance and memory efficiency over text-only memory refinement baselines.
